Rainbow Radio Listeners Fun Club causes traffic in a cleanup exercise

The Rainbow Radio Listeners Fun Club, led by its chairman, George Asare, a.k.a Obaapa Papa, has organized a clean-up exercise to tidy up the Abelenkpe community where the station’s Accra office, 87.5fm, is based.

The event saw members of the club in their numbers together with staff members of the organization.

The chairman could not hide his joy at the massive turnout and enthusiasm of the members.

Being the first of its kind, he informs Madina happens to be the next vicinity in focus while they consider other areas to ensure a cleaner environment.

He pleaded with all to desist from the behaviour of indiscipline littering.

Rainbow Radio International Accra/London CEO graced the event from beginning to end.

Lydia Seyram Alhassan, the area’s Member of Parliament, also took part in the exercise.

She had planned a walk with some of her constituents to coincide with the clean-up.

She joined the others in cleaning before continuing her walk.

She lauded the exercise and praised both the station and the club.
